‘The Military Has Never Had it This Good’
This Day – This Day (subscription) – Apr 24, 2004
When we go out today on peace-keeping operations, seminars, conference, and workshops outside the shores of this country, the way the Nigerian Army personnel is revered, if I have to use that word is unbelievable and if you want to check out what I am saying go to Liberia, where without the Nigerian Army that country would have been a failed state. there wouldn’t have been any Liberia. Check out what is happening in Sierra Leone, the Nigerian Army led ECOMOG forces if you remember, it was when the Nigerian Army re-instated President Tidjan Kabbah after Major Paul Koroma staged a coup that United Nations decided because the situation has stabilized to move in and set up the United Nations. Military in Sierra-Leone because ECOMOG, which is essentially a Nigerian Army had stabilized the situations. Go there today and see how the country is thriving. those people are so appreciative of our sacrifices and like we keep saying it is not just the Nigerian Army that is taking that glory, it is every Nigerian. it is you, because you provided is all the equipment, the guns, the vehicles and logistics, we wouldn’t have gone especially now that we are not in charge of the treasury…
